37 #ifndef _DEV_USB_PF_H
38 #define	_DEV_USB_PF_H
39 
40 struct usbpf_pkthdr {
41 	uint32_t	up_busunit;	/* Host controller unit number */
42 	uint8_t		up_address;	/* USB device address */
43 	uint8_t		up_endpoint;	/* USB endpoint */
44 	uint8_t		up_type;	/* points SUBMIT / DONE */
45 	uint8_t		up_xfertype;	/* Transfer type */
46 	uint32_t	up_flags;	/* Transfer flags */
47 #define	USBPF_FLAG_FORCE_SHORT_XFER	(1 << 0)
48 #define	USBPF_FLAG_SHORT_XFER_OK	(1 << 1)
49 #define	USBPF_FLAG_SHORT_FRAMES_OK	(1 << 2)
50 #define	USBPF_FLAG_PIPE_BOF		(1 << 3)
51 #define	USBPF_FLAG_PROXY_BUFFER		(1 << 4)
52 #define	USBPF_FLAG_EXT_BUFFER		(1 << 5)
53 #define	USBPF_FLAG_MANUAL_STATUS	(1 << 6)
54 #define	USBPF_FLAG_NO_PIPE_OK		(1 << 7)
55 #define	USBPF_FLAG_STALL_PIPE		(1 << 8)
56 	uint32_t	up_status;	/* Transfer status */
57 #define	USBPF_STATUS_OPEN		(1 << 0)
58 #define	USBPF_STATUS_TRANSFERRING	(1 << 1)
59 #define	USBPF_STATUS_DID_DMA_DELAY	(1 << 2)
60 #define	USBPF_STATUS_DID_CLOSE		(1 << 3)
61 #define	USBPF_STATUS_DRAINING		(1 << 4)
62 #define	USBPF_STATUS_STARTED		(1 << 5)
63 #define	USBPF_STATUS_BW_RECLAIMED	(1 << 6)
64 #define	USBPF_STATUS_CONTROL_XFR	(1 << 7)
65 #define	USBPF_STATUS_CONTROL_HDR	(1 << 8)
66 #define	USBPF_STATUS_CONTROL_ACT	(1 << 9)
67 #define	USBPF_STATUS_CONTROL_STALL	(1 << 10)
68 #define	USBPF_STATUS_SHORT_FRAMES_OK	(1 << 11)
69 #define	USBPF_STATUS_SHORT_XFER_OK	(1 << 12)
70 #if USB_HAVE_BUSDMA
71 #define	USBPF_STATUS_BDMA_ENABLE	(1 << 13)
72 #define	USBPF_STATUS_BDMA_NO_POST_SYNC	(1 << 14)
73 #define	USBPF_STATUS_BDMA_SETUP		(1 << 15)
74 #endif
75 #define	USBPF_STATUS_ISOCHRONOUS_XFR	(1 << 16)
76 #define	USBPF_STATUS_CURR_DMA_SET	(1 << 17)
77 #define	USBPF_STATUS_CAN_CANCEL_IMMED	(1 << 18)
78 #define	USBPF_STATUS_DOING_CALLBACK	(1 << 19)
79 	uint32_t	up_length;	/* Total data length (submit/actual) */
80 	uint32_t	up_frames;	/* USB frame number (submit/actual) */
81 	uint32_t	up_error;	/* usb_error_t */
82 	uint32_t	up_interval;	/* for interrupt and isoc */
83 	/* sizeof(struct usbpf_pkthdr) == 128 bytes */
84 	uint8_t		up_reserved[96];
85 };
86 
87 #define	USBPF_HDR_LEN		128
88 
89 #define	USBPF_XFERTAP_SUBMIT	0
90 #define	USBPF_XFERTAP_DONE	1
91 
92 #ifdef _KERNEL
93 void	usbpf_attach(struct usb_bus *);
94 void	usbpf_detach(struct usb_bus *);
95 void	usbpf_xfertap(struct usb_xfer *, int);
96 #endif
97 
98 #endif
